On Wed, 2009-02-04 at 10:25 -0500, Margaret Doll wrote:
Fedora 10 when it boots up shows a sliding scale across the front.
What if I want to see what it is doing? Seeing the details is very
important if the system has difficulty in booting up completely.
For a single boot, press <escape>. To turn the progress bar off
completely, edit /etc/grub.conf and remove the rhgb option from the
kernel line.
